Calling Old Hollywood is a podcast that focuses on personal and intimate encounters of the actors, actresses, and musicians from the Golden Age of Hollywood. Every week a new guest who personally knew, worked for, or is related to a legend or Old Hollywood in some fashion-- shares their personal encounters about yesterdays stars. This podcast is an effort to document seldom told stories about 1920's-1970's stars, and to humanize legends and Icons in pop culture. Creator & Host Kat Lively is a Los Angeles based musician, actress, and artist who has had a passion for Old Hollywood since she was a child.
